Output 45325e18a40fe8676f9a1fb7860f29c9d6249445992bc1a28a46c7fc95f2a685:25

value
17355
script pubkey
OP_0 OP_PUSHBYTES_20 8d89efe81f3dc3a2c10e6c4342a941c1918c35b8
address
bc1q3ky7l6ql8hp69sgwd3p5922pcxgccddcnu5z37
transaction
45325e18a40fe8676f9a1fb7860f29c9d6249445992bc1a28a46c7fc95f2a685
spent
true